Luckily , there are plenty of train table variations one can choose from. You can go for bigger or littler train tables, you can choose the material these tables are made of (decide between wood or plastic, for example), the design and complexity of the table and the extra features such a table includes.
For instance, you can pick a Kidkraft train table and have your kid enjoy all of its 120 pieces, including citizens, homes and other buildings. Use the benefits of all of these great pieces and teach your child the simple way to safely cross the street from a tender age, let him know about the authorities and laws (make full use of all of the important buildings such a table train set comes with) and think about the ideal train to complete the play scene. Some train tables are compatible with a specific type of trains, so make sure you know what you're buying before buying anything.
Most train tables have special storage bins that simply and expediently slide underneath the actual table, so cleaning the play set once your kid is done with all the fun for the day should not pose any issues to any parent. Also, some train tables like the Kidkraft train table come with their own special lids that enable children to keep all the pieces in their own place.
